source: trunk/kBuild/header.kmk

Revision Log Mode:


Legend:

Added
Modified
Copied or renamed
Diff Rev Age Author Log Message
(edit) @830   18 years bird New properties for INSTALLS only (atm): IDFLAGS, IFFLAGS, ISFLAGS. …
(edit) @829   18 years bird Added ORDERDEPS to the PROPS_ACCUMULATE_R list.
(edit) @825   18 years bird Added fake xargs implementation. Retired abspathex to gnumake-header.kmk.
(edit) @823   18 years bird KBUILD_VERBOSE=2 should be implied by --pretty-command-printing not 1.
(edit) @811   18 years bird Solaris port.
(edit) @788   18 years bird custom msg style support.
(edit) @782   18 years bird copyright 2007
(edit) @780   18 years bird MSG_INST_TRG correction.
(edit) @779   18 years bird 2007
(edit) @777   19 years bird 'dense' -> 'short'. drop the --no-print-directory stuff.
(edit) @776   19 years bird Macros for all messages. KBUILD_MSG_STYLE. KBUILD_VERBOSE={1,2,*}. PRINTF
(edit) @762   19 years bird nuke some more environment variables. (fixes the problem with PROGRAMS …
(edit) @761   19 years bird SUFF_SYS isn't anything on darwin.
(edit) @748   19 years bird TARGET_BASE fix (not completed).
(edit) @743   19 years bird set PATH_target early (i.e. in subheader/subfooter).
(edit) @742   19 years bird Fixed the sub-makefile bustage and added two sanitychecks.
(edit) @731   19 years bird kBuild/bin/BUILD_PLATFORM_ARCH.BUILD_PLATFORM -> …
(edit) @725   19 years bird Partial implementation of a _PATH target property for resolving …
(edit) @724   19 years bird simpler implementation.
(edit) @723   19 years bird Kicked the gnumake compatibility crap into separate files to speed …
(edit) @710   19 years bird PACKING is an official pass now.
(edit) @709   19 years bird updating the revision number.
(edit) @705   19 years bird KMK_REVISION
(edit) @700   19 years bird auto verbose if the --pretty-command-printing option is in use.
(edit) @699   19 years bird all not full.
(edit) @698   19 years bird typo.
(edit) @696   19 years bird Implemented KBUILD_QUIET and KBUILD_VERBOSE={1|full} (was BUILD_QUIET, …
(edit) @693   19 years bird completely remove if no sources.
(edit) @692   19 years bird tools location is being cleaned up.
(edit) @673   19 years bird it seems to work.
(edit) @672   19 years bird KMK_REVISION experiment
(edit) @665   19 years bird svn:keyword=Id
(edit) @662   19 years bird Global properties should not be taken from the environment (LIBPATH …
(edit) @660   19 years bird Target properties has precedence over template properties. Grouped …
(edit) @653   19 years bird x86.win32 -> x86.win32. forgot to add kmk_rmdir it seems.
(edit) @641   19 years bird Resource file compilation.
(edit) @640   19 years bird prototype of tools/source fetching.
(edit) @601   19 years bird o Added rmdir as builtin and external command. o …
(edit) @585   19 years bird BUILD_TYPE defaults to 'release'. BUILD_MODE is the only variant …
(edit) @578   19 years bird Did code changes for unix installation. Will do install goals when …
(edit) @576   19 years bird versioning. fixes #5
(edit) @557   19 years bird Initial Mac OS X / Darwin bootstrapping.
(edit) @552   19 years bird - kBuild/footer.kmk: o Recursive template inheritance. - …
(edit) @547   19 years bird Corrected mixing of BUILD_TARGET and BUILD_PLATFORM on for win32 …
(edit) @525   19 years bird Turn off command dependencies when using vanilla GNU Make.
(edit) @513   19 years bird Build new code. Windows can use the same DIRDEP macro as the other …
(edit) @480   19 years bird win and nt
(edit) @479   19 years bird More NT stuff.
(edit) @478   19 years bird win and nt targets and platforms.
(edit) @472   19 years bird New feature: Sub-Makefile.
(edit) @464   19 years bird Changed the default output directory structure with respect to build …
(edit) @449   19 years bird Fixed x86 PATH_OUT hack to check BUILD_TARGET_ARCH instead of …
(edit) @444   19 years bird Accumulate DEPS.
(edit) @438   19 years bird win64
(edit) @417   20 years bird Check for PACKING.$(BUILD_TARGET) as well.
(edit) @416   20 years bird Bitch if we don't find a Config.kmk
(edit) @414   20 years bird Packing pass change - uses PACKING var. Added mode,uid and gid to file …
(edit) @397   20 years bird - kBuild/tools/VCC70.kmk: o Use DEP_IDB on win32. - …
(edit) @380   20 years bird Big command dependency job. More installation stuff.
(edit) @353   20 years bird Use fixed lot's of those $$$$(PATH_<target>) thingies. Better target …
(edit) @329   20 years bird Fixed a couple of defaults so it all works right on amd64.
(edit) @306   20 years bird Use $(abspath ) when possible.
(edit) @299   20 years bird FreeBSD 5.x on amd64
(edit) @296   20 years bird l4 suffixes.
(edit) @292   20 years bird Added L4.
(edit) @271   20 years bird doing install stuff. (not quite done yet)
(edit) @266   20 years bird DEPTH=. caused invalid CURSUBDIR and a lot of trouble came from that.
(edit) @262   20 years bird Switched to the new dependency generator.
(edit) @245   20 years bird BUILD_TARGET_SUB hack.
(edit) @242   20 years bird PATH_OUT_BASE
(edit) @240   20 years bird Made PATH_OUT overloadable.
(edit) @237   20 years bird Fixed CP builtin problem.
(edit) @233   20 years bird Full path.
(edit) @230   20 years bird Builtin and KMK_VERSION.
(edit) @216   21 years bird no predefines with kmk. todo: make a kmk flag.
(edit) @204   21 years bird MAKEFILE macro.
(edit) @179   21 years bird Predefines. tool is too fucking slow.
(edit) @175   21 years bird dependencies.
(edit) @135   21 years bird new wine arg parsing.
(edit) @130   21 years bird DLL
(edit) @129   21 years bird ABSPATH and no need for CYGPATHMIXED.
(edit) @125   21 years bird no change.
(edit) @103   21 years bird MSC confuses '/' in files with '/' in options, naturally..
(edit) @102   21 years bird MSC confuses '/' in files with '/' in options, naturally..
(edit) @101   21 years bird wine dashdash
(edit) @95   21 years bird NASM.
(edit) @88   21 years bird ..
(edit) @87   21 years bird ..
(edit) @86   21 years bird
(edit) @85   21 years bird cygwin shit
(edit) @83   21 years bird ..
(edit) @78   21 years bird ..
(edit) @77   21 years bird ..
(edit) @75   21 years bird ..
(edit) @73   21 years bird
(edit) @72   21 years bird
(edit) @70   21 years bird Full PATH_ROOT and correct PATH_TARGET.
(add) @69   21 years bird early coding.
Note: See TracRevisionLog for help on using the revision log.